Food and beverage ventures thrive in Navotas, Metro Manila because the bustling coastal community has a relentless appetite for quick and accessible meals. Daily wage earners, port workers, and local residents constantly look for filling food options along the busy streets. The directory features several options suited for this energetic local market.

Why Food and Beverage Sells Here

Navotas pulses with trade and maritime activity centered around the massive fish port complex. Workers and families move through the neighborhoods at all hours, creating steady foot traffic for quick service stalls. Affordable meals and grab and go snacks match the fast pace of daily life in the city. Budget friendly concepts do especially well because patrons prefer affordable meals they can grab during short breaks. Entry levels in the directory start as low as ₱14,988 for a Konam setup, making it realistic for neighborhood entrepreneurs to test the local appetite without overextending their capital.

Catalog Choices and Investment Budgets

The directory contains a growing list of food and beverage brands matching various capital tiers in Navotas, Metro Manila. Micro enterprises can look at small setups like K-Bowls requiring an initial investment between ₱16,988 and ₱29,988. For mid tier operators wanting a dedicated kiosk or cart presence, Minute Burger requires total funding from ₱180,000 to ₱800,000 with formats designed for high density areas. Larger standalone operations require substantial capital if you aim for major commercial real estate footprints.

Finding the Right Site in the City

Choosing a profitable location in Navotas, Metro Manila means targeting high pedestrian zones near markets, transport terminals, and residential clusters. Space configurations like food carts and kiosks fit well along narrow commercial strips where floor area is limited and rent remains manageable. High traffic thoroughfares near the coastal commercial districts ensure continuous exposure to working class consumers looking for quick meals.
